The name garnet is derived from the Latin "granatus", which means "rich in seeds", as the red stones are similar to the seeds of the pomegranate (Punica granatum). The pomegranate has a special place in mythology. It is said that the young Persephone - the wife of Hades, god of the underworld - wanted to return to the surface of the earth to her mother Demeter, the goddess of fertility. So Hades gave her a taste of the pomegranate before her journey. As no one who has tasted the food of the underworld can remain on the surface of the earth forever, he assured himself of her return. From then on, Persephone spent half a year in both worlds - and the earth is flourishing and fertile in the half year she is with Demeter. It was probably this legend that led to the garnet becoming a symbol of constancy, loyalty and faithfulness, as Persephone always returned to Hades. Numerous old books tell of this symbolic meaning of the garnet. In popular belief, it was also supposed to strengthen love: "it holds to the owner the passionate love of all those whose love may be desired", according to Bratley's "The Power of Gems & Charms", 1906. We see two garnets in this lively pendant from around 1910. The design of the English piece of jewelry presents itself with great elegance in the typical lightness influenced by Art Nouveau. It is composed of delicate golden bars and unfolds as a symmetrically designed floral composition. A larger garnet in the center is beautifully complemented by a smaller stone as a pendant. Fine, natural pearls further enhance the piece of jewelry. The pendant, with a chain added by us, is enchanting and takes us back to the heyday of the British Empire. A decorative piece of jewelry typical of the period that found its way to us in the south of England.
